Do lands count as spells in Magic: The Gathering?

No, lands do not count as spells in Magic: The Gathering. They are a separate card type used to generate mana to cast spells.


How do lands function as permanents in the game of Magic: The Gathering (MTG)?

In the game of Magic: The Gathering, lands are permanents that provide mana, which is used to cast spells and summon creatures. Players can tap lands to generate mana, allowing them to play cards and take actions during their turn. Lands are essential for building a strong mana base and executing strategies in the game.


Are graveyard cards in magic count as permanents?

No, permanents are cards on the battlefield, ie Enchantments, Artifacts, Creatures and Planeswalkers that have resolved to the field, as well as Token creatures, and Lands.
